Why Do We Need To Carry Auto Insurance?

Other than the obvious legal reasons, why do we need to carry auto insurance? Most consumers dread paying insurance premiums. After all, they can become overwhelming when you add them all up; homeowner’s insurance/renters insurance, health and dental insurance, life insurance, disability and then car insurance. While we may not like paying for insurance, it is a necessary evil.

In simplest terms, insurance provides financial support in the event of an emergency or unexpected loss. The primary purpose of any type of insurance is to cover costs an individual or household wouldn’t be otherwise able to cover out of pocket. Florida car insurance rates will vary based upon the type of coverage selected, and the policy’s limits, riders and additional options selected.

With these concepts in mind, let’s take a closer look at why we need to maintain sufficient Florida auto insurance coverage.

  • Auto insurance protects the investment that you have made into purchasing or leasing your vehicle
  • Should medical bills result from an accident, your policy may offer financial protection
  • In the event that the other party to your car accident attempts to file a lawsuit against you or another member of your household, your policy will offer financial protection
  • Should valuable items be stolen from your vehicle, your policy will offer replacement funds once you have satisfied your annual deductible
  • In the event that you are in an accident with an uninsured motorist (extremely common in specific regions of the country), your policy will provide coverage if you opted for this additional rider/benefit
  • If your region is hit by a natural disaster, such as a flood, hurricane or tornado, your policy may offer funds needed to repair or replace your vehicle
  • Last, but not least, carrying sufficient auto insurance can offer you and your family peace of mind.

This list should remind you of the reasons carrying sufficient auto insurance coverage is critical to the preservation of your household’s financial situation. While some basic limits are required in most states, financial experts recommend that comprehensive coverage is selected above liability coverage. When the right auto insurance policy is in place, your vehicle, health, and the well being of those you love will be financially protected.
